How her approaches translate to online care

Client-Centered Therapy focuses on listening and building rapport so the person sets the pace and goals; it helps when someone needs a supportive space to understand their feelings. Cognitive Behavioral Therapy (CBT) teaches practical skills to recognize and change unhelpful thoughts and behaviors, which can reduce anxiety and improve daily functioning. Dialectical Behavior Therapy (DBT) adds emotion regulation skills and distress tolerance techniques, useful for intense mood swings and panic symptoms.

Choosing the right approach is a collaborative process. The therapist will talk with the client about goals, try techniques that fit those goals, and adjust plans if something isn't working. That means sessions can shift between exploring feelings, practicing coping skills, or focusing on short-term solutions based on what helps most.

Online formats include video calls, phone sessions, live chat, and text-based messaging. Video sessions are good for full conversations and visual cues. Phone sessions can work when bandwidth is limited or a quieter check-in is needed. Live chat and messaging let people share shorter updates, ask questions between sessions, or follow up on tools learned in therapy. These options support flexibility and help therapy fit into busy lives.
